Cadw's description

Situated on S side of now-disused short section of old highway, just S of A40 and some 300m NE of Glandulais farm.

Boundary stone between the parishes of Llansadwrn and Llanwrda, probably early C19.

Boundary stone, whitewashed with inscribed centre vertical dividing line, pointing hand each side above inscriptions: `Lanwurda Parish' on left, `Lansadwrn Parish' on right.

Included as a well-lettered example of a parish boundary marker.
